- The distance between Batesville, Ms, Usa and Laucala Bay, Fiji is approximately 11,261 km or 6,998 mi.
- To reach Batesville, Ms in this distance one would set out from Laucala Bay bearing 57.7°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Batesville, Ms bearing 75.6° or ENE .
- Batesville,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Laucala Bay has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- Both are in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 9.7 °C (17.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 19.1 °C (34.4°F) more in Batesville, Ms.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1585.2 mm (62.4 in) less which is equivalent to 1585.2 l/m² (38.9 US gal/ft²) or 15,852,000 l/ha (1,694,684 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.3° lower in Batesville, Ms than in Laucala Bay.
